A computer controlled dosage adjustment system for a mobile handheld inhaler (10) for administering a dosage of a medicine, comprising: at least one measuring device (20) for measuring at least one parameter (24 ); and a mobile handheld computer (30) separate from the inhaler (10), the computer (30) being configured to communicate with the at least one measurement device (20) to receive the at least one parameter (24) and to communicate with a remote memory (40) for sending and receiving information (42) to and from patient medical records in the remote memory (40) for storage in a memory (36) of the computer (30), and the computer (30) being configured ) to receive a manual input (50) for storage in the memory (36) of the computer (30); characterized in that the computer (30) is configured to create a data set (32) that establishes a plurality of levels of different dosages (321, 322, 323) of medicine, when configuring a treatment plan, wherein the treatment plan treatment is a treatment plan according to national legislation or requirements, based on the medicine used by the inhaler (10), information (42) from the patient's medical records in remote memory (40), and manual input ( fifty); wherein the computer (30) is further configured to store the data set (32) in the memory (36) of the computer (30); wherein the computer (30) is further configured to generate an indication (34) indicating a dosage setting for the inhaler (10), based on the at least one parameter (24) and one of the plurality of dosage levels (321, 322, 323) of the data set, the indication (34) indicating one of the plurality of dosage levels (321, 322, 323) of the data set (32) as the dosage setting for the inhaler (10 ). |
